A poster for ‘Mirzapur: The Movie’ | Photo Credit: YouTube/ Excel Movies One of India’s most influential streaming franchises is heading to cinemas. Mirzapur: The Movie, the big-screen continuation of the hit Prime Video series, will release in theatres worldwide on September 4, the makers announced on Thursday. Amazon MGM Studios and Excel Entertainment confirmed the release date by unveiling a new poster that features a convoy of SUVs cutting through a winding highway, evoking the franchise’s trademark mix of power, menace and inevitability. Sharing the announcement online, the makers wrote, “Ab dekhiye bhaukaal bade parde par. Watch #MirzapurTheMovie releasing at your nearest theatres on 4th September.” The film picks up after the events of season three and brings back several fan-favourite characters who have come to define the Mirzapur universe. Ali Fazal returns as Guddu Bhaiya, while Pankaj Tripathi reprises his iconic role as Kaleen Bhaiya. The ensemble also includes Divyenndu as Munna Tripathi, Ravi Kishan, Abhishek Banerjee, Rasika Duggal, Shweta Tripathi, Shriya Pilgaonkar, Harshita Gaur, Sheeba Chadha, Rajesh Tailang, Kulbhushan Kharbanda, Sonal Chauhan, Sushant Singh, Mohit Malik, Pramod Pathak and Anangsha Biswas. Jitendra Kumar joins the cast in a new role, while Vikrant Massey, who appeared in the first season, does not feature in the film. Directed by Gurmmeet Singh and written by Puneet Krishna, the film is produced by Farhan Akhtar and Ritesh Sidhwani under the Excel Entertainment banner, with Amazon MGM Studios backing the project. The shoot recently wrapped, and the film is currently in post-production. Set in the lawless heartland town of Mirzapur, the franchise has become synonymous with stories of crime, ambition and revenge. With Mirzapur: The Movie, the makers are expanding the world of the series onto the big screen, marking a rare theatrical extension of a major Indian OTT property. The Mirzapur series itself has also been renewed for a fourth season.
